From 4756ba0979329673bb7740a54c730cd8a4a3ca2f Mon Sep 17 00:00:00 2001 From: Riz Date: Fri, 8 Dec 2023 04:24:40 +0700 Subject: [PATCH] wip fix --- .../ed/panel/side/prop-instance/prop-code.tsx | 3 +++ .../ed/panel/side/prop-instance/prop-label.tsx | 18 ++++++++++++++++++ 2 files changed, 21 insertions(+) create mode 100644 app/web/src/nova/ed/panel/side/prop-instance/prop-code.tsx create mode 100644 app/web/src/nova/ed/panel/side/prop-instance/prop-label.tsx diff --git a/app/web/src/nova/ed/panel/side/prop-instance/prop-code.tsx b/app/web/src/nova/ed/panel/side/prop-instance/prop-code.tsx new file mode 100644 index 00000000..b2d777aa --- /dev/null +++ b/app/web/src/nova/ed/panel/side/prop-instance/prop-code.tsx @@ -0,0 +1,3 @@ +export const propCode = () => { + return
Code
; +}; diff --git a/app/web/src/nova/ed/panel/side/prop-instance/prop-label.tsx b/app/web/src/nova/ed/panel/side/prop-instance/prop-label.tsx new file mode 100644 index 00000000..0d469bf5 --- /dev/null +++ b/app/web/src/nova/ed/panel/side/prop-instance/prop-label.tsx @@ -0,0 +1,18 @@ +import { FC } from "react"; +import { Tooltip } from "../../../../../utils/ui/tooltip"; + +export const EdPropLabel: FC<{ name: string }> = ({ name }) => { + const label = ( +
+ {name} +
+ ); + + return name.length > 8 ? ( + + {label} + + ) : ( + label + ); +};